Вопрос или проблема
Мой сайт на WordPress использует Woo Commerce для продажи некоторых PDF файлов. Я мог бы:
- разместить их на самом WordPress и использовать принудительное скачивание, чтобы люди не могли получить ссылку на скачивание (чтобы делиться ею в других местах). Это кажется приемлемым с точки зрения конфиденциальности, но я не знаю, не повлияет ли это на производительность сайта.
- разместить их на стороннем сервисе (например, Google Drive). Для этого я бы предпочел использовать перенаправление (но это подвергает риску конфиденциальности, так как люди могут получить ссылку и легко делиться ею). Я пробовал использовать принудительное скачивание, но это, похоже, работает некорректно (скачиваемый файл неверный).
Что же мне теперь выбрать? Мой сайт – это блог, в основном с текстовым контентом, есть несколько встроенных видео (я не размещаю видео на WordPress) и PDF файлы как продукт.
Ответ или решение
Чтобы решить вопрос с надежным хостингом PDF-файлов с учетом конфиденциальности и производительности на вашем сайте WordPress, вам следует рассмотреть несколько возможных подходов. Давайте рассмотрим оба варианта, указанных вами, и предложим рекомендации.
Хостинг на WordPress
-
Преимущества:
- Контроль над доступом: Хранение PDF-файлов на вашем собственном сервере WordPress дает вам полный контроль над доступом. Вы можете использовать параметры, такие как Force Download, чтобы предотвратить напрямую доступ к файлам и затруднить их распространение.
- Безопасность: Вы уменьшаете риски утечки данных, избегая использования сторонних платформ.
-
Нед disadvantages:
- Нагрузка на сервер: Если у вас имеется большое количество пользователей, скачивающих файлы одновременно, это может негативно сказаться на производительности вашего сайта и его скорости загрузки. Необходима стабильная хостинговая платформа с достаточными ресурсами для обработки этого трафика.
-
Рекомендации:
- Убедитесь, что ваш хостинг-провайдер предлагает адекватное хранилище и пропускную способность. При необходимости рассмотрите возможность перехода на более мощный тарифный план или использование CDN (Content Delivery Network), чтобы снизить нагрузку на сервер.
- Используйте специальные плагины для управления доступом к медиафайлам, которые могут предоставить дополнительные уровни безопасности.
Хостинг на сторонних платформах (например, Google Drive)
-
Преимущества:
- Масштабируемость: Использование облачного хостинга позволяет вам с легкостью обрабатывать увеличения трафика без нагрузки на ваш собственный сервер.
- Экономия ресурсов: Нет необходимости беспокоиться о расширении ресурсов вашего хостинга.
-
Нед disadvantages:
- Конфиденциальность: Использование сторонних сервисов, таких как Google Drive, может привести к утечке ссылок. Даже если вы используете метод редиректа, существует риск, что пользователи могут поделиться связью, и, следовательно, ваш контент станет доступным для общего обозрения.
-
Рекомендации:
- Если вы все же решите использовать третий обзор для хостинга, рассмотрите возможность использования специализированных решений для обмена файлами, таких как Amazon S3 с настройкой доступа к файлам через API или другие службы хранения. Это даст вам более высокий уровень контроля над доступом к вашим файлам.
- Используйте механизмы для создания временных или одноразовых ссылок, чтобы избежать передачи доступа к вашим PDF-файлам.
Вывод
В общем, если ваш сайт в основном текстовый и PDF-файлы являются неотъемлемой частью вашего предложения, я бы рекомендовал хранить их на вашем сервере WordPress, особенно при использовании правильных плагинов для управления доступом и производительностью. Это обеспечит вам больший контроль над материалами и позволит минимизировать риски утечек.
Тем не менее, если у вас ожидается значительный рост трафика, или если вы хотите уменьшить нагрузку на сервер, стоит рассмотреть надежные облачные решения, которые обеспечивают возможность контроля доступа и требуют тщательной настройки для минимизации рисков.